Iconic 1989 GMC Sierra: A Timeless Symbol of Hot Rodding

In this episode of Jay Leno's Garage, we are introduced to a true icon of the sport truck movement - the 1989 GMC Sierra customized by the legendary Boyd Coddington. This truck, with its striking design and innovative modifications, set the stage for a whole new era of hot rodding. The team at Boyd Wheels, led by Boyd's son Chris Coddington, has meticulously preserved this piece of automotive history.

What sets this GMC Sierra apart is its attention to detail. The truck retains its original paint job, with vibrant colors that were popular in the late '80s and early '90s. The chopped top, lowered suspension, and custom aluminum bed give it a sleek and aggressive stance. The turn signals and tail lights have been cleverly hidden, adding to the truck's clean and streamlined appearance.

Under the hood, you'll find a stock 350 engine, providing reliable power and a factory warranty. The interior remains mostly stock, with a bench seat that harkens back to the era. The truck is fitted with original three-piece Boyd Wheels, a testament to their timeless design and quality craftsmanship.

Boyd Coddington's collaboration with GMC Truck Center allowed him to work with dealers on factory cars, a rare opportunity for most hot rodders. This partnership not only showcased the potential of customization but also helped Boyd Wheels become a leading name in the aftermarket industry. The sport truck movement was a game-changer, and Boyd Coddington's vision and business acumen played a significant role in its success.

This 1989 GMC Sierra is a true testament to Boyd Coddington's legacy. Its tasteful modifications, attention to detail, and timeless design make it a standout in the world of hot rodding. It's a piece of automotive history that continues to inspire and captivate enthusiasts to this day.
